Subject: Max rate per acre of 2-4DB on first spraying of peanuts


Morning glory & sicklepod getting a jump ahead and becoming a problem with wet weather. Also have nutsedge grass in some areas of field that need controling. Couple weeks behind on spraying. What would be a good rate of 2-4DB per acre to get control of the broadleafs and not cause crop damage?
